Transaction d5926faffbd997285fbc00e2f66f0531e146668019b2ecb09127876fd718482a

1 Input
2 Outputs
  • d5926faffbd997285fbc00e2f66f0531e146668019b2ecb09127876fd718482a:0
  • value  9500000
    address  1FqExQr4TLEL6YmszPhnAZNp6ZgSz9udh7
  • d5926faffbd997285fbc00e2f66f0531e146668019b2ecb09127876fd718482a:1
  • value  37953250
    address  11m61i6ridTaJT6hs5GMgX43fnyWBmf7x